Our special mountain biking tour tips
- the Hallstättersee-Koppenwinkel-Round – 30 km, 150 metres of change in altitude – wonderful sight to the village of Hallstatt – nature of Koppenwinkelsee
- the Weissenbach Round – 21 km, 240 metres of change in altitude – our tour for the afternoon after your trip
- the Hochmuth-Round – 23 km, 500 meters of change in altitude – nice tour for half- a – day
- the Blaa-Alm Round– 45.5 km, 960 metres of change in altitude – a classic to get started and get to know the region, but also THE tour to take when it is very hot, since most of the change in altitude has to be conquered at the beginning of the tour and Altaussee Lake is a welcome stop off to cool down

- the Kaiser Tour – 38 km, 770 metres of change in altitude – The tour doesn't just earn its name Kaiser Tour because it leads through the forests and along the paths that Franz and Sis once travelled on foot and by carriage, but primarily because of the highlights it offers. You will see the Ewige Wand and the Tauernweg to Ischl and it has lots of cozy cabins with the Ratluck'n and Hoisenradalm to offer.
- the Sandling-Round - 35 km, 1350 metres of change in altidude – have a break at lake Altausee and a Kaiserschmarrn at the Hütteneck-hut
- the Raschberg Round – 52.50 km, 1,610 metres of change in altitude – Into the Ausseerland and over the challenging Grabenbach back up to the Raschberg – marvelous view of one of the best-known mountain meadows in the Salzkammergut – the Hütteneckalm – the Kaiserschmarrn alone is reason enough for a visit!
- the Durchgangsalm-Round – 48 km, 1380 Hütteneckalm – The tour starts on Lake Hallstatt and leads along the new bike path with a view of the world-famous city of Hallstatt before the path becomes steep in the Echerntal on the way to Gosau – a tour that offers everything – beautiful views, cosy meadows, challenging inclines and declines.
- the Salzkammergut 5 Lake Tour (lake Wolfgangsee, Schwarzensee, etc.) – 60 km, 1350 Hütteneckalm – Mountains and lakes: a combination that the Salzkammergut presents spectacularly, beautiful views and also very appropriate for bikers who without a lot of technical skills.

Enns Aktiv Path Ternberg
4400 Steyr

The Natur Aktiv Path on the Enns riverside in Ternberg opens up unexpected insights and views. Insights into the animal and plant life close to the riverbed, where beavers, wood ants, and water birds have their habitat.

Views of the Enns, which presents itself from refreshingly new perspectives. The selective route appeals also to sporty walkers and trail runners. On hot days, the hike through shady forest sections is a welcome refreshment.
We recommend starting at Dürnbach station; alternatively, Ternberg station is possible.
Depending on condition and fitness, the walking time is between 1.5 and 2.5 hours.
From Dürnbach station, we turn north and go down Dürnbachstraße through the village. After about 5 minutes, we reach an atmospheric chapel. Here we cross the street and immediately afterwards the Dürnbach, which dries up during drought periods.
Along the edge of the bushes, traces of the beaver can be found, which is returning to our river landscapes. Soon the path leads into the forest. Here we can enjoy an impressive view of the Enns in the natural cinema. The path continues to the terrace edge on the Enns, then behind to the bank, and above to the right, the Fallergut farmhouse towers.
Water birds, the natural monument Fallerbucht, species-rich deciduous forests, nutrient-poor meadows, conglomerate blocks, and a varied soundscape make this route a unique natural experience.
Mostly on narrow trails, it goes over roots and stones. A small gravel bank at the mouth of the Bäckengraben invites to rest and play. The path goes a bit into the Bäckengraben before turning right up to the bridge and then continuing to Ternberg station.
Tip:Climate-friendly to the National Park region - Ternberg and Dürnbach station: By train, you will reach the starting point for this hike in about 1 hour from Linz and about 2.5 hours from Vienna.
Safety guidelines:Surefootedness and good footwear required!
